Bet fuel mileage??
I just got an 2008 F350, and its averaging 13.1mpg and was wondering what I could get to get a good bit more mileage out of it? I know tuners, etc., but what brand, where, what all do i need? Not going to be much towing with this truck, just a daily driver.
Any help is appreciated!!

Unless you pony up the money for a DPF delete and a H&S or Spartan with the delete program your fuel mileage is NOT going to get much better. Diesels need to breathe and if they can not then the fuel milage and power goes down. In diesel motors when you increase power you increase MPG. If your cant fork over around $2000-$2500 for the DPF delete and a new tuner with a delete program then any tuner on the market is fine.
Another thing to make sure of is frequent oil changes. The 6.4 is horrible on oil and can drag MPGs down. Change both fuel filters and drain the fuel water separator. Most 6.4's get around 14-15 around town with stock components.
